Output 186437eaac8007d12ed23f2e768bdfc73ed92fb799865959489bbd36a2724ffe:1

value
684984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66aa39abcb59a550f0b02df2bef43462f8f7385c OP_EQUAL
address
3B3rma24546ppM4S5FW8xxb39DCkcER5nd
transaction
186437eaac8007d12ed23f2e768bdfc73ed92fb799865959489bbd36a2724ffe
spent
true